The Whitney Museum of American Art, designed by Renzo Piano and built by Turner, marks the start of the High Line in the West Village of Manhattan. The museum has the city's largest column-free art gallery, an education center, theater, a conservation lab and a library and reading rooms. This model served as a working model during the construction process to help explain the building's multifaceted elevations and complex geometry.
